seriously simplify the buffer writer by not accepting a ref to a buffer
[awesomized/ext-ion] / tests / Writer / Buffer.phpt
1 --TEST--
2 ion\Writer\Buffer
3 --EXTENSIONS--
4 ion
5 --FILE--
6 TEST
7 <?php
8
9 $w = new ion\Writer\Buffer\Writer;
10 for ($i = 0; $i < 100; ++$i)
11 $w->writeTypedNull(ion\Type::Int);
12 $w->flush();
13 echo $w->getBuffer(),"\n";
14 $w->resetBuffer();
15 var_dump($w->getBuffer());
16 $w->writeSymbol("bar");
17 $w->finish();
18 var_dump($w->getBuffer());
19 ?>
20 DONE
21 --EXPECTF--
22 TEST
23 null.int%r( null.int)*%r
24 string(0) ""
25 string(3) "bar"
26 DONE